For long, the curve at the road leading to Nanjangud near Gun House Imperial in Mysuru used to be a blind spot, causing several mishaps. Though the authorities converted a portion of the road near the blind spot into a one-way, accidents continue to take place as motorists entering the city often flouted the rule.

But, with the Public Works Department getting approval for converting the stretch of Bengaluru-Niligiri Road from the blind spot to the truck terminal to a double road, the authorities hope that the curve will be straightened.

“We will convert the stretch into a double road to ensure smooth flow of traffic and develop a double road between Hardinge Circle and Sanskrit Pathashala,” a PWD official said.
“When we will take up road-widening, the curve of the road near Gun House Imperial will be straightened,” the official added. Now, the National Highways Authority of India is upgrading a stretch of Bengaluru Nilgiri Road or NH 212, into a four-lane road. But, the road takes a deviation towards Race Course near the truck terminal.

“The double road we are laying from Gun House circle to truck terminal will ensure continuity,” the official added.
